小孩编程课学什么比较好

worktile 其他 39

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    小孩编程课学什么比较好?

    小孩学习编程课程可以为他们的未来提供广阔的发展空间。编程不仅可以培养孩子的创造力、逻辑思维和问题解决能力,还可以让他们更好地适应数字时代的发展。在选择编程课程时,有几个关键点需要考虑。

    首先,编程语言的选择。对于小孩来说,Scratch是一个非常好的入门语言。它使用图形化的编程界面,让孩子们可以通过拖拽和连接积木的方式编写程序。这种可视化的编程方式非常适合初学者,可以帮助他们快速理解编程的基本概念。随着孩子的进步,可以逐渐引导他们学习更高级的编程语言,如Python、Java等。

    其次,课程内容的设计。编程课程应该从简单到复杂,由浅入深地引导孩子们学习编程。最初的课程可以教授基本的编程概念,如变量、循环、条件语句等。随着孩子的进步,可以逐渐引入更复杂的主题,如函数、算法和数据结构等。同时,课程内容应该具有趣味性,通过游戏、动画等方式激发孩子的学习兴趣。

    第三,实践的机会。编程是一门实践性很强的学科,所以给孩子提供实践的机会非常重要。可以让孩子们参加编程比赛、编写简单的程序等,让他们将所学知识应用到实际中去。同时,还可以鼓励孩子们自己动手做一些小项目,如编写一个小游戏、制作一个简单的网站等,这样可以提高他们的编程能力和创造力。

    最后,需要考虑孩子的兴趣和发展方向。不同的孩子对编程可能有不同的兴趣和天赋。有些孩子可能对游戏开发感兴趣,可以选择与游戏相关的编程课程;有些孩子可能对网页设计感兴趣,可以选择与网页开发相关的课程。根据孩子的兴趣和发展方向,选择相应的编程课程可以更好地激发他们的学习热情。

    总之,小孩学习编程课程是一项非常有益的活动。通过选择合适的编程语言、设计好的课程内容、提供实践的机会以及考虑孩子的兴趣和发展方向,可以帮助孩子们更好地学习编程,并为他们的未来发展打下坚实的基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    小孩编程课学什么比较好?以下是五个方面的建议:

    1. 基本编程概念:小孩编程课的首要目标是让他们了解编程的基本概念和原则。这包括学习算法、逻辑思维、问题解决和代码编写等基础知识。通过学习这些基本概念,孩子们可以建立起编程思维模式,并为他们未来学习更复杂的编程语言和技术奠定基础。

    2. 创造力和创新:编程课程应该鼓励孩子们发展创造力和创新精神。通过教授孩子们如何设计和开发自己的程序和应用,他们可以学会将自己的想法转化为实际可行的项目。这有助于培养孩子们的创造力和解决问题的能力。

    3. 团队合作:编程课程也应该教孩子们如何与他人合作,参与团队项目。通过与其他孩子一起工作,他们可以学会有效的沟通和协作技巧,以及如何共同解决问题。这对于他们未来的职业发展和社交能力都非常重要。

    4. 项目实践:编程课程应该注重实践。孩子们应该有机会在真实的项目中应用他们学到的知识和技能。这可以帮助他们巩固所学的概念,并将其应用于实际场景中。通过实践,他们可以更好地理解编程的实际应用和意义。

    5. 兴趣培养:最重要的是,编程课程应该鼓励孩子们追求自己的兴趣。孩子们应该有机会选择他们感兴趣的编程领域,例如游戏开发、网页设计、机器人编程等。通过追求自己的兴趣,他们可以更加专注和投入,并且更容易取得进步。

    综上所述,小孩编程课应该教授基本编程概念、培养创造力和创新、鼓励团队合作、注重项目实践,并且尊重孩子们的兴趣。这样的课程能够帮助孩子们建立起坚实的编程基础,并激发他们的学习兴趣和求知欲。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    对于小孩编程课程,有很多不同的选择。以下是一些比较好的学习内容和方法,可以帮助小孩学习编程。

    1. 基础概念和逻辑思维:
      在学习编程之前,小孩需要了解一些基础概念和逻辑思维。这包括理解变量、条件、循环等基本概念,以及如何进行问题解决和逻辑思考。可以通过一些互动游戏和练习来帮助小孩培养这些技能。

    2. 图形化编程工具:
      对于初学者来说,使用图形化编程工具可以更容易理解和实践编程概念。例如,Scratch是一个非常受欢迎的图形化编程语言,适合小孩学习。通过拖拽和组合图形化的代码块,小孩可以编写自己的程序,并看到实时的结果。

    3. 游戏开发:
      游戏开发是吸引小孩兴趣和学习编程的一种方式。通过学习游戏开发,小孩可以学习到编程的很多概念和技巧,如图形处理、物理引擎、碰撞检测等。可以使用一些专门设计的游戏开发工具,如Unity、GameMaker等,来帮助小孩进行游戏开发。

    4. 网页设计和开发:
      学习网页设计和开发是一种很实用的编程技能。小孩可以学习HTML、CSS和JavaScript等技术,来创建自己的网页。通过学习网页设计和开发,小孩可以了解到网页的结构和布局,以及如何实现一些基本的交互效果。

    5. 机器人编程:
      机器人编程可以让小孩将编程与实际的物体结合起来,增加学习的趣味性。通过编程控制机器人的运动和行为,小孩可以学习到编程的很多概念,如传感器、控制结构、算法等。可以选择一些适合小孩学习的机器人编程工具,如Lego Mindstorms等。

    6. 数学和科学应用:
      编程可以应用到数学和科学领域,帮助小孩更好地理解和应用这些知识。例如,可以通过编程来模拟物理实验、解决数学问题、可视化数据等。这样,小孩可以将编程与实际的应用场景相结合,更加深入地理解和学习相关的知识。

    总之,小孩编程课学习内容应该从基础概念和逻辑思维出发,选择适合小孩的图形化编程工具和实践项目,培养他们的编程能力和创造力。同时,将编程与实际的应用场景相结合,可以帮助小孩更好地理解和应用所学知识。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部